For the Batter:
- 384 grams (3 cups) flour
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1 tablespoon ginger
- 1 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1/2 teaspoon nutmeg
- 1/2 teaspoon allspice
- 1/4 tsp ground cloves
- 1 teaspoon kosher salt
- 173 grams (3/4 cup) butter, room temperature
- 400 grams (2 cups) brown sugar (I used dark brown sugar)
- 5 eggs, room temperature
- 2 teaspoons vanilla
- 169 grams (1/2 cup) molasses
- 63 grams (1/4 cup) buttermilk, room temperature
For the Vanilla Simple Syrup:
- 83 grams (1/3 cup) water
- 67 grams (1/3 cup) granulated sugar
- 1/8 teaspoon fine sea salt
- 1 teaspoon vanilla
For the Final Glaze:
- 240 grams (2 cups) confectionerโs sugar
- 2–3 tablespoons whole milk (start with 2)
- 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ract
- 2–4 teaspoons rum or rum extract (optional)
- 1/8 teaspoon ginger
- 1/8 teaspoon fine sea salt
Instructions
To Make the Batter with a Stand Mixer:
- Preheat oven to 325ยฐF.ย An oven thermometer will help you determine where you need to set your oven in order to get to a true 325ยฐF.
- In a medium bowl, combine the flour, baking soda, ginger nutmeg, allspice, and cloves.
- Sift the flour mixture into another medium bowl.ย Add kosher salt to the mix and whisk to combine.
- Place the room temperature butter in the bowl of your stand mixer.ย Mix on low speed until smooth.ย (30 seconds)
- Slowly add the brown sugar and mix on medium speed until the mixture is light and fluffy.ย Brown sugar creams differently than granulated sugar, and it requires that you thoroughly scrape the bowl every 3-4 minutes. (8-minutes total)
- Add eggs, one at a time, mixing for at least 45 seconds after each addition.ย Scrape the sides and bottom of the bowl as needed (I usually scrape the bowl after the second, fourth and fifth egg for this recipe).ย This step is essential to cake rise. (8 minutes)
- Add vanilla extract and mix until thoroughly combined.ย (1 minute)
- Add half of the flour mixture and mix on low speed until combined.ย (30-45 seconds)
- With the mixer on the lowest speed, add all of the buttermilk and molasses and mix until just combined.ย (~1 minute)
- Add the second half of the flour mixture and mix on medium speed until combined combined.ย (~1-2 minutes)
- Using a rubber spatula, fully scrape the sides and bottom of the mixing bowl.ย Then, mix the batter until it is smooth and consistent.ย Make sure to fully scrape the bottom of the bowl!
- Grease a 10-12 cup bundt pan with the remaining butter and flour and place the batter in the pan.

To Bake the Cake:
- Bake the cake at a true 325ยฐF for 55-65 minutes, or until an instant read thermometer reads 212ยฐF.ย Alternately, the cake is done with a toothpick inserted into the center comes out with a few crumbs and a fingerprint indentation bounces back.
- Allow the cake to rest for ten minutes while you make the simple syrup.
To Make the Vanilla Simple Syrup:
- Combine sugar, water, and salt in a small saucepan and bring to a boil over medium high heat.ย Stir occasionally until the sugar is completely dissolved.
- Remove the simple syrup from the heat and add vanilla. Stir until incorporated.
- After allowing the cake to rest for ten minutes, invert it onto a cooling rack and carefully remove the bundt pan.
- Using a pastry brush, gently brush the vanilla simple syrup over the entire cake.
- Allow the cake to cool completely.ย (3-5 hours)
To Make the Final Glaze:
- Combine the confectionerโs sugar, 2 tbsp of whole milk, vanilla extract, rum or rum extract (if using), ginger, and fine sea salt in a medium bowl.
- Mix with a whisk or a spoon until slightly lumpy, and the confectioner’s sugar stops hydrating. If necessary, add up to 1 more tbsp of whole milk, 1/2 tsp at a time. Stir after each addition to make sure you don’t over-hydrate your glaze!
- Using a spouted measuring cup, spoon, or squeeze bottle, drizzle final glaze over the cake.ย Use a spoon to help the glaze fall over the sides of the cake.ย For this specific cake, I used a squeeze bottle.
To Store:
This cake can be stored on a countertop for up to two days, and then refrigerated for up to seven days.
Notes
- An oven thermometer is strongly recommended to make sure that your oven reaches the correct temperature.
- It is also strongly recommended to use a digital food scale to measure ingredients using metric measurement. It will seriously make your baking so much easier!
- This recipe can be halved for a loaf pan or a 6-cup bundt pan.
- Make sure you take your time to cream the butter and sugar on the front end!ย Once you add your flour mixture, you have to mix gently in order to avoid over-mixing.
- This is a big bundt cake.ย I recommend placing a sheet pan underneath this cake while it bakes for extra insurance.
